QSFP28 cages and QSFP28 connectors are designed for 100 Gigabit optical transceivers, where precise mechanical tolerances, EMI suppression, and thermal handling are essential. A QSFP28 cage secures the module and supports heat dissipation; a QSFP28 connector guarantees low insertion loss and reliable electrical contact for high-bandwidth channels.
In data center switch fabrics and device backplanes, 100G QSFP28 cages enable dense port counts while maintaining signal integrity. Paired 100G QSFP28 connectors allow repeated hot-plug cycles and robust electrical performance under heavy traffic.

Q: What's the difference between QSFP and QSFP28 cages?
A: QSFP28 is targeted at 100G speeds and typically requires tighter thermal and EMI controls compared with older QSFP designs.

Q: Do QSFP28 connectors require special plating?
A: Plating options such as gold flash or selective nickel/gold are available to meet lifecycle and signal requirements.
